As a children’s author and illustrator I have visited many schools. Each school visit has been a treat not only for the students by myself as well. The students respond so well to my presentation I have actually been referred to as ‘the pied piper’ by one school principal.
I present for about an hour, sometimes a bit longer. I like to keep my groups down to 2-3 classes so the students will have more an opportunity to handle my samples. I teach the students how my books and stories come to life from the moment the story comes to me via my imagination all the way to the finished product ... the book. In these presentations, I show the first sketches, markers, pencils, etc. (everything used to create the book) and encourage the kids to pass them around. I even have the original full ‘running sheet’ that came off the press for my first children’s book “Charlie’s Head...a series”. The running sheet is also known as a ‘signature’. At one of my school visits, a teacher I met was gracious enough to offer to laminate the sheet for me so it can last for years of presentations.
